My alma mater is better than your alma mater!

The Rice Owls are bowl eligible! They started the season 0-4 (and 1-5) by playing puff teams like Texas, Florida State, and UCLA. Once they got to the heart of their conference schedule, though, they've won five straight. That loss to Tulane is looking more embarrassing each week.

The last time Rice was bowl eligible (8-4 in 2001), they weren't invited to any bowls. The WAC at that time only had two bowl tie-ins, and Rice was third place in the conference.

This year, Rice is third in the C-USA with one game left to play. Even if they lose, I'd still count them as fourth. At least fifth. And the C-USA has five bowl games.

I hope the bowls don't look at the overall record and pick a team Rice beat (eg Tulsa) because they played teams like North Texas and Stephen F Austin at the beginning of the season. It's not like Tulsa has any more alumni than Rice, either. It's an even smaller school than Rice!

But Houston and Southern Miss are #1 and #2. If SMU beats Rice, they're #3. Even though Rice just beat Eastern Carolina, a bowl might pick ECU over Rice as #4. So then it's Rice, Tulsa, and Marshall (who isn't even bowl eligible yet).

So I'm thinking Rice will play in the Armed Forces Bowl in Fort Worth, Texas, on December 23 versus TCU. Rice's first bowl game since 1961!
